About The Position

Bobcat’s student program is an opportunity created to empower young professionals. Whether you’re looking for on the job experience, testing the waters in a desired career path, or hoping for a foot in the door with us, we have an experience designed specifically for you and your aspirations. As a Co-op or Intern you will be presented the tools to further your professional development, apply your schooling to real-world projects, and gain hands-on experience while completing your undergrad degree. Co-op: An 8-month long opportunity, Co-op positions are a full-time employment experience. Co-ops are fully immersed into the worlds of corporate and production industry as a full-time team member. Internship: A semester long opportunity, Internships positions are a part-time employment experience. With the opportunity to extend multiple semesters, Interns tap into the foundations of our corporate and production industries. Co-op and Intern opportunities span across 18 of Bobcat’s different functions.

Responsibilities

  • User Need Analysis – Work with product managers to identify business pain points and translate them into functional specifications for an intelligent agent.
  • LLM Powered Conversation Engine – Implement natural language understanding, intent detection, and dialogue management using large language models (OpenAI, Hugging Face, etc.).
  • API Integration – Build and test REST/GraphQL endpoints that connect the agent to external data sources (CRM, ERP, public APIs).
  • Testing & Debugging – Write unit and integration tests, and troubleshoot performance or correctness issues in the agent pipeline.
  • Knowledge Base Design – Design the schema and data model that will store the agent’s knowledge.
  • Data Update Pipeline – Create automated pipelines to ingest, clean, and update documents, keeping the knowledge base current.
  • RAG Research & Implementation – Explore Retrieval Augmented Generation techniques to improve answer accuracy, and implement a simple RAG pipeline that pulls context from the knowledge base.
  • Vector Database Deployment – Deploy a vector search solution (FAISS, Pinecone, Milvus, etc.) to enable fast similarity search over embedded documents.
  • Relevance Optimization Algorithms – Develop basic ranking/optimization logic to evaluate and improve the relevance of search results returned to users.
  • Cloud Deployment – Package the AI agent as a Docker container and deploy it to a cloud environment (AWS ECS/EKS, Lambda, or SageMaker).
  • Monitoring & Incident Response – Set up basic metrics (latency, error rates) with CloudWatch or Prometheus and learn how to handle incidents.
  • Continuous Improvement – Collect user feedback, analyze usage data, and iterate on the agent to enhance performance and user satisfaction.
